Objectives of Technical Writing 1. Clarity.

To make your documents clear:


Provide specific detail Answer the reporter's questions Use easily understandable words Use verbs in the active voice

2. Conciseness. To save your writer's time:


Limit paragraph length Limit word and sentence length ** Avoid a high fog index o Use meat cleaver method of revision o Avoid shun words o Avoid camouflaged words o Avoid the expletive pattern o Omit redundancies o Avoid wordy phrases

3. Accuracy. To avoid grammatical errors follow proofreading tips:


Let someone else read it Let the document sit before proofreading Read backwards Read one line at a time Read long words syllable by syllable Use computer spell checks Check figures, scientific and technical equations, and abbreviations Read it aloud Use a dictionary

4. Organization. To guide your reader, use organizational strategies:


Spatial Chronological Importance Comparison/Contrast Problem/Solution

5. Ethics. To be a responsible technical writer:

Check your actions against legal, practical, and ethical concerns

Follow strategies for making ethical decisions: define the problem, determine your audience, maximize values and minimize problems, consider the big picture, and write your text
